The second leg of the 2024/25 Champions League quarter-final between Aston Villa (England) and PSG (France) will take place on April 15 at Villa Park in Birmingham. The first match ended 3-1 in favor of PSG. Aston Villa vs. PSG: prediction and betting odds, statistics.

Aston Villa

Unai Emery's side lost the first leg against PSG 1-3. The Birmingham side scored first (for the fourth consecutive match in the Champions League) but failed to maintain their lead, ending their three-match winning streak in the tournament. To advance to the next round, the club needs to win by at least three goals. Notably, Aston Villa won their last home Champions League match with such an advantage.

  • At least three goals were scored in 5 of the last 6 matches involving the British side in the Champions League.
  • The team has not lost at home in this tournament (4 wins, 1 draw).
  • Aston Villa has conceded only once in a home Champions League game.

PSG

The victory in the last match was PSG's seventh in the last eight Champions League encounters. In the current tournament, PSG has scored 28 goals, setting a new club record for goals in the Champions League. To reach the semi-finals, Luis Enrique's side can even afford to lose by a minimal margin. If the team loses by exactly two goals, extra time will be played. Notably, in the last four seasons across all European competitions, clubs with a two-goal advantage before the second leg have advanced in 35 out of 38 cases.

  • The French side has scored at least two goals in 6 of their last 8 Champions League games.
  • PSG is on a four-match winning streak away in this tournament.
  • In their last six away matches in the Champions League, PSG has not conceded more than one goal.

Aston Villa vs. PSG: Match Prediction

The first match was dominated by PSG, but the British side managed to score on a counterattack. In the return leg, Birmingham will need to play much more aggressively to overcome the two-goal deficit. According to local press reports, Aston Villa will aim for an early goal, a strategy in which they have been quite successful.

Unai Emery's side has scored in the 3rd minute in three of their Champions League matches. Before the 15-minute mark, the club has scored four times. Only four teams have more goals in this period, and three of them have already exited the tournament.

PSG is heading to England with the intent to win. At least, that's what Luis Enrique stated, indicating that the French side does not intend to sit back and defend their lead. PSG scored three times against Birmingham, who spent most of the match defending. Now, the team will have much more space for attacks. In such a scenario, goals against Aston Villa could come much quicker, even if PSG concedes first.

The opening leg of the UEFA Champions League quarter-finals between Aston Villa and Paris Saint-Germain (1:3) highlighted the current disparity in development between the two teams. Paris Saint-Germain are not only poised to progress to the next round but are among the leading contenders for the title — something they are expected to reaffirm in Birmingham.

At the Parc des Princes, Aston Villa managed only two shots on target in 90 minutes while holding just 25% of possession. The squad, typically reliant on a possession-based approach, ceded control in midfield and struggled to impose their style. In their last 15 home fixtures, Aston Villa have kept a clean sheet on only three occasions. The absence of Andrés García and Leon Bailey limits the options available on the bench.

Since their 0:1 defeat to Liverpool five weeks ago, Paris Saint-Germain have embarked on a new winning run — now extended to seven consecutive victories. In the first leg against Aston Villa, they posted 1.95 xG from a total of 29 attempts. A trio of goals from Désiré Doué, Khvicha Kvaratskhelia, and Nuno Mendes underlined the strength of their attacking play. It is likely that Luis Enrique will stick with the same tactical approach for the second leg, especially after resting key players in their domestic fixture over the weekend.

At home, Aston Villa are expected to push for an early goal through a high-intensity start, but Paris Saint-Germain’s defence should be prepared for such a scenario. Paris Saint-Germain are likely to dictate the tempo once again and appear better positioned to secure the win, making their place in the semi-finals a near certainty.
